What this product is and who needs it
This insulation collar is a structural component that forms part of a complete VELUX roof window system. It is designed specifically for timber-framed roof constructions and works by creating a thermal break around the window perimeter. If you are installing a VELUX SK06 2011 roof window up to 1m in length, this collar helps prevent heat loss through the frame junction, improving overall building performance and reducing condensation risk at the window edges.

Sizing and compatibility
This collar measures 114 x 118cm and is designed to accommodate roof windows up to 1m in length. Before ordering, verify that your VELUX roof window is a SK06 2011 model and that its length does not exceed 1m. Check your window specification sheet or contact VELUX directly if you are uncertain about compatibility. Installing an incorrectly sized collar will compromise the thermal performance and weathertightness of your installation.

Material and durability
The collar is manufactured from fibre-reinforced plastic, which provides strength and rigidity whilst remaining lightweight. The baked enamel coating protects against weathering, UV exposure, and moisture ingress, ensuring long-term durability in the roof environment. This material combination is specifically chosen for timber-framed applications where the collar must support insulation weight and resist the thermal and moisture stresses of the roof space.

Pre-installation checks and preparation
Before fitting, ensure your roof structure is sound and that the rafter opening matches the collar dimensions. The collar must sit flush against the window frame and the surrounding timber, with no gaps that could allow air leakage or water ingress. Prepare your insulation materials in advance so they are ready to be secured within the collar once it is positioned. Check that your roof membrane and flashing system are compatible with this collar type, as it forms part of the complete weathertight assembly.
